Senior Visual Designer

  Job Description:

At Hewlett Packard Enterprise, the HPE Experience Studio is leading the user experience transformation across the company's products and services.  We are looking for an experienced contributor capable of collaborating with stakeholders across HPE and creating designs that bring a product's vision to life in this new experience.  You will be a senior designer that works across HPE to create modern, cohesive and compelling designs to HPE's portfolio based on HPE’s Design System (design-system.hpe.design), which has become the foundation on which HPE is transforming the UX.  You will be customer-focused, taking ideas from concept to prototype and you will embrace learning agility and operate with an agile mindset. 

Responsibilities:

  • Work with product and service teams across HPE to understand and translate design research and product requirements into wireframes, mockups and clickable prototypes using the HPE Design System
  • Be a trusted team member that embraces our team's culture of collaboration, inclusion and fun.
  • Create and execute usability studies to validate designs; synthesis results and drive design updates
  • Partner with cross functional stakeholders to understand user experience requirements
  • Work with UI developers to create designs that work well with the React based framework grommet.io.
  • Mentor and help grow the organization's people and design skills
  • Be creative and eager to get things done while enjoying the journey

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or's or Master's of Fine Arts in Graphic Design,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Human-Computer Interaction, UX Design, UX Research, Interaction Design or equivalent
  • 7+ years UI design experience, with a majority in enterprise software; SaaS experience preferred
